Standard econometric model selection methods are based on four conceptual errors: parametric vision, the assumption of a true data generating process, evaluation based on fit, and ignoring the impact of model uncertainty on inference. Standard econometric model selection methods are based on four conceptual errors: parametric vision, the assumption of a true data generating process, evaluation based on fit, and ignoring the impact of model uncertainty on inference+ Instead, econometric model selection methods should be based on a semiparametric vision, models should be viewed as approximations, models should be . Model selection has an important impact on subsequent inference. An alternative approach to model selection compares models in terms of predictive power rather than in terms of fitting data. In particular, the idea that applied econometric analysis involves an iterative modelling cycle consisting of specification, evaluation, comparison and eventual model revision is now widely accepted (Hendry and Wallis, 1984).
